This vehicle was originally from Hawaii. It only has 47,000 miles. Well cared for. Recent repairs: 5 new tires, new stainless steel muffler/exhaust pipe, new carb from 85 Maserati, timing belt/tensioner, new front calipers and pads, new fuel filter, new vacuum advance, radiator flush and therm w/tropical anti-freeze, exhaust donut rings, new platinum spark plugs, recent battery, oil change/filter. Convertible top is great condition. Clear rear glass. Rims have zero curb rash. No problems with fuse box. Runs and drives great. Good Carfax- No accidents. All original paint with minor touch-ups here and there. Small rust bubble on passenger door. NO rust underneath car. The drivers seat shows wear for it's age, boot leather is shrunk and a little difficult to manipulate, clock is missing (of course), A/C needs charge, wipers not working - looking into it...wiper motor is good...maybe fuse or wiper delay relay. Cruise control cable needs to be connected. Car is being sold NO Reserve. Good luck bidding! One of the nicer Spyder's out there. Unmolested. Up and coming collectible.

Maserati orders triple on strength of Quattroporte demand in China
Fri, 30 Aug 2013Considering Maserati sold all of 6,300 cars globally in 2012, its goal of selling 50,000 by 2015 seemed like a bit of a stretch to say the least, but it turns the Fiat-owned automaker was on to something. Reuters is reporting that Maserati has already received about 17,000 orders for cars this year, with help from the new 2014 Quattroporte and strong demand in China.
The US continues to be the top market for Maserati sales, but the report quotes Harald Wester, brand chief executive, as saying that China is now the top market for Quattroporte. As big of an improvement as this is it bears mentioning that the Ghibli isn't even on sale yet and the Levante SUV, a redesigned GranTurismo and a new 911-fighting coupe are still waiting in the pipeline.
Maserati Levante production starting next year, Alfieri could come within 28 months
Sat, 08 Mar 2014Maserati is on a roll. The new Ghibli and Quattroporte have been huge successes, and it unveiled the gorgeous Alfieri concept (pictured above) at the 2014 Geneva Motor Show. The next step for the brand is getting the Levante crossover into production.
"We are getting Mirafiori ready for production [of the Levante]. The first bodies are expected for 2015," said Fiat CEO Sergio Marchionne to Reuters in Geneva. He also said that there isn't much keeping the Alfieri off the streets. "The platforms and motors are there. Technically, production could start in 24-28 months," he said. However, Marchionne refused to say whether the company would actually give the concept a green light to be built.
Fiat hopes to be profitable again by 2016, and while its acquisition of Chrysler is certainly going to help, rejuvenating Alfa Romeo and Maserati are also a major part of the plan. In 2013, the Italian luxury brand saw sales more than double to 15,400 vehicles. Maser is still far away from its goal of selling 50,000 units by 2015, but it's quite a start. Fiat bought Maserati in 1993, but business went through a decade or more of doldrums and falling sales. It appears that the century-old brand is finally finding a path forward with some gorgeous new cars.
